Steven Yu-Tsung Pei Purchases 79,559 Shares of Comstock (NYSEAMERICAN:LODE) Stock

Comstock Inc. (NYSEAMERICAN:LODEGet Free Report) Director Steven Yu-Tsung Pei acquired 79,559 shares of the stock in a transaction on Thursday, May 14th. The stock was acquired at an average cost of $3.42 per share, for a total transaction of $272,091.78. Following the acquisition, the director directly owned 1,530,980 shares in the company, valued at $5,235,951.60. This represents a 5.48% increase in their position. The acquisition was disclosed in a document filed with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is accessible through the SEC website.

Steven Yu-Tsung Pei also recently made the following trade(s):

  • On Wednesday, May 13th, Steven Yu-Tsung Pei acquired 345,000 shares of Comstock stock. The stock was acquired at an average cost of $3.38 per share, for a total transaction of $1,166,100.00.

Comstock Mining, Inc (NYSE: LODE) is a growth-oriented mineral exploration and production company focused on the historic Comstock Lode in Virginia City, Nevada. The company’s primary business activities include the development, extraction and sale of gold and silver from its flagship Lucerne project. Comstock leverages modern mining techniques and infrastructure to access high-grade ore bodies in one of North America’s most renowned silver-gold districts.

In addition to its core precious metals operations, Comstock Mining maintains a commercial real estate division centered in Virginia City’s historic district.
